Two point charge Q and 4Q are fixed at a distance of 12cm from each other. Sketch lines of force and locate the neutral point, if any .

Text Solution

Verified by Experts


For its loction
`(1)/(4 pi epsilon_(0))(Q)/(x^(2))(1)/(4 pi epsilon_(0))(4Q)/((l-x)^(2))`
`((l-x)/(x))^(2)=4` or `x=(l)/(3) =(12)/(3)=4 cm`
Hence neutral point will be at 4 cm from charge Q.
